Reserve Bank of India directs payment operators to keep data within India
  • 6 years ago
RBI has asked payment system operators to keep payment systems operated by them within the country. Payment system operators are given six months to make the necessary transition. The RBI also asked entities which are already into such services to stop providing the same within three months. On the other hand, the central bank directed all regulated entities including banks not to provide services to businesses dealing in virtual currencies (VCs) like bitcoins. It was announced by RBI Deputy Governor BP Kanungo in a press conference where RBI directed all regular entities not to provide services to business dealing in virtual currencies. The steps have been taken to protect consumer interest and check money laundering.
